One of the first things I did when I got my C6 was do a speed run. It was a spur of the moment thing having just picked up 2 good friends and 1 crazy Lithuanian lady who I'd never met before. Anyway, we were doing 165 indicated in the blink of an eye but then it was like hitting a wall.
I know I can take my car and £1000 down to the good folk at MRC and have not shy of 700PS as well as removing the limiter but I'd quite like to enjoy the car standard for another 6 months first. It's quite liberating having a main dealer warranty and no risk of it being invalidated.
What I'm asking is whether there is a simple way to just get the speed limiter removed without a) voiding the warranty and b) changing the engine map at all?

Some cars came with the limit increased to 174mph. It should be on your options printout. That would probably give you 185 indicated. Mine unfortunately did not so I'm stuck with a pathetic 155 (or 165 indicated).
